Meet in Mexico City from October 24 to 26, 2025, for the twentieth round of the 2025 F1 season.

The Autódromo Hermanos Rodríguez, a venue of both passion and dramatic moments, could well reshuffle the cards of a 2025 F1 season more competitive than ever.

One week after his overwhelming performance in Austin, Max Verstappen arrives in Mexico full of confidence. The three-time world champion has reduced his deficit to Oscar Piastri, who still leads the standings, to 40 points. With 141 points still up for grabs, the Red Bull driver remains more than ever capable of reversing the hierarchy against McLaren.

The battle for the title now involves four drivers: Piastri, Norris, Verstappen, and Russell. Charles Leclerc, despite a podium finish in Texas, is now out of the running for the world championship. But on a circuit where temperature management and altitude play a key role, anything is still possible.

Verstappen starts as the favorite: he already holds five victories in Mexico, a record. Neither Piastri nor Norris has tasted success here yet. And while pole position is prestigious, it offers no guarantee: in the last ten editions, only four pole-sitters converted their pole to victory.

The other highlight of the weekend will be Carlos Sainz’s return to the front. The reigning winner, now with Williams, revisits the location of his last victory—and Ferrari’s most recent triumph in F1. With as many points scored as Oscar Piastri since Baku, the Spaniard could well create an upset.

Amid sporting stakes, high-risk strategies, and electrifying atmosphere in the stands, the Mexican Grand Prix promises a show worthy of its reputation. Next stop: qualifying on Saturday, before an expected explosive Sunday in the Mexican capital.

Mexican Grand Prix F1 2025 – 20th Round

Friday, October 24
8:10 PM – Free Practice 1 (Canal + Sport)
11:55 PM – Free Practice 2 (Canal + Sport)

Saturday, October 25
7:20 PM – Free Practice 3 (Canal + Sport)
10:40 PM – Qualifying (Canal + Sport)

Sunday, October 26
9:00 PM – Mexican Grand Prix (CStar free-to-airAUTOhebdo Live Text)
